NAME
       gesolve	- eigensolver for generalized eigenvalue problems (Ritz	values
       only)

SYNOPSIS
       gesolve matrix_a_filename matrix_b_filename evalues_filename  [options]

DESCRIPTION
       This  program  inputs  the  matrix  data	 from  matrix_a_filename   ma-
       trix_b_filename,	 and  solves  the generalized eigenvalue problem A*x =
       l*B*x with the solver specified by options.  It outputs	the  specified
       number  of  Ritz	values,	the number of which is given by	option -ss, to
       evalues_filename	in the extended	Matrix Market format (see Appendix  of
       Lis  User  Guide). Both the Matrix Market format	and the	Harwell-Boeing
       format are supported for	the matrix filenames.

OPTIONS
       The following options are supported:

       -e eigensolver
	      The following options are	supported for eigensolver:

	      -e {gli|15}
		     Generalized Lanczos

		     -ss [1]
			    The	size of	the subspace

	      -e {gai|16}
		     Generalized Arnoldi

		     -ss [1]
			    The	size of	the subspace

       Other Options for eigensolver:

       -eprint [0]
	      The output of the	residual history

	      -eprint {none|0}
		     None

	      -eprint {mem|1}
		     Save the residual history

	      -eprint {out|2}
		     Output it to the standard output

	      -eprint {all|3}
		     Save the residual history and output it to	 the  standard
		     output

       -omp_num_threads	[t]
	      The  number  of  the threads (t represents the maximum number of
	      the threads)

       -estorage [0]
	      The matrix storage format

       -estorage_block [2]
	      The block	size of	the BSR	and BSC	formats

       -ef [0]
	      The precision of the eigensolver

	      -ef {double|0}
		     Double precision

	      -ef {quad|1}
		     Double-double (quadruple) precision

       See Lis User Guide for full description.

EXIT STATUS
       The following exit values are returned:

       0      The process is normally terminated

       unspecified
	      An error occurred
